Q: Why does the Torvane pool cap out at 40 connections? A: The Brindlemark database enforces per-service limits; exceeding them triggers failover thrash. Adjust only via the pooler config in the Oakspire repo, never directly. If the pooler's encrypted config store locks after three bad attempts, recover it with the passphrase noted below.

vault phrase of tawef-hahof = ulaath-ralael

Meeting notes — new depot kit, Thursday stand-up

Quick one for the office manager: the uniform order for the Bramleigh depot finally landed — forty sets from Corrow Workwear, sizes look right this time. They're boxed by size in the storeroom. Plan is to send the whole lot over before opening day Monday rather than dribbling them out. One wrinkle on delivery, though: the hand-over instruction below is confidential.

drop instructions, hahip-badug: the quenox ralath courier leaves the kaseth fraiel rusiel tameth belys istdor ralion giliel ledger at gate 7830 under passcode 165413

**Postmortem timeline — Pairwise matching service GC stalls**

14:02 — Latency alerts fire on the Corvid matcher cluster.
14:09 — On-call confirms 4–6s stop-the-world GC pauses; heap near ceiling after the morning catalog import.
14:21 — Traffic shifted to the Dunmoor standby pool.
14:40 — Heap limit raised, old-gen tuning applied; pauses drop under 200ms.
15:05 — Primary pool restored. Root cause: oversized in-memory candidate cache introduced last sprint. Rollback candidate confirmed against the trace reference below.

session token of kagup-hahaf = htk3_2b8

## Artifact Signing — Inventory Reconciliation Job

The nightly reconciliation job for Stockline now signs its output manifests before upload. Unsigned manifests are rejected by the Ledgerbox ingest as of build 412. Two mismatches last week traced to a stale key on the runner pool; rotated Tuesday. Action for sync: confirm all runners pull the current key at job start. The active signing key for the reconciliation pipeline is as follows.

signing key of yafop-taguf = bky3_Kre